Leadership Review Briefing — Lease Renegotiation, Harwick Street Facility

Prepared for the incoming director. Negotiations with Pellorn Estates on the Harwick Street lease are at a decisive stage: we are seeking a five-year extension with a reduced rate and a break clause at year three. Counsel has reviewed draft terms; facilities impact is minimal. The confidential note on the associated business plan follows directly below.

board note of tawip-fajop: Lamwynix Holdings is in early talks to buy Tammirax Works for about $473.8 million. The Istax launch date is November 23, and nothing goes to the press before then. Legal wants the Aldielek Partners term sheet countersigned before May 19.

Subject: Memtrace cut-over complete

Team,

Cut-over to Memtrace v2 for GPU memory profiling finished last night. Old v1 agents are disabled; any tickets referencing v1 dashboards should be closed as resolved-by-migration. Sampling overhead is now under 2% and allocation traces include kernel names. Known gap: profiles older than 30 days were not migrated. Point customers at the v2 docs for setup questions. For reference when troubleshooting, the agent now runs with the following configuration.

settings of bagaf-bawip:
[aldax]
port = 5000
region = south-4
host = aldax.brasklabs.corp
team = brivan
timeout_ms = 2000
retries = 2

Action item from the Pinefort outage: the Glimmerline flag framework rolled to 100% in one step because stage gating defaulted off. On-call must verify staged percentages before any production toggle of tier-1 flags. Owner: platform rotation. Due next sprint. The gating defaults we are locking in as code-enforced constants are listed below.

tuning table, kawep-tawif:
CAPS = {
    "olidor": 80,
    "belion": 7,
    "quenys": 225,
    "druox": 839,
    "fraath": 482,
}

## Artifact Signing — Ferngate Releases

Quick note before you cut a build: the image cache in the Ferngate renderer still has that memory leak, so the packaging host can OOM mid-sign if it's been up for a while. Restart the host first, then kick off signing — don't sign on a wheezing box, we've had two corrupted bundles already. Artifacts won't pass gate checks unless signed. Use the release signing key shown below.

release key, kajeg-yawif: bky6_axksxH